wired router & wifi router
I have two Netgear routers an RP614 and a wireless WGU624. I found that the WGU624 was unstable as a router (It slowed down many times, needing rebooting), So
*I set up the rp614 as a router (dhcp server) *I disabled the dhcp server on the wgu624 *I connected the two Both Wifi and wired ethernet is working fine, all 18 devices (printers, PCs, laptops etc) function properly. The question is how do I access the wgu624? In the current sep up the wgu624 acts as a switch and it has no ip address (as far I can see) I need to access the wgu624 to change the wifi settings (activate-dectivate g-network, a-network etc) Any ideas? |

Re: wired router & wifi router
Did you configure the wireless router to have a different IP address to your wired router (as well as disabling DHCP)? They probably have the same address by default.
Remove your wireless router from the network and connect a PC to it via wire. You will then be able to connect to it to configure the IP address (plus anything else you want). You should then be able to see it after it's put back into the network. HTH |
